Energy Savings and Cost Reduction
One of the most significant benefits of high efficiency air compressors is their ability to reduce energy consumption. Traditional compressors can be energy-intensive, leading to high operational costs. In contrast, high efficiency models are designed to deliver the same power while consuming less energy, resulting in substantial savings on electricity bills.
Industries that adopt these compressors often see a quick return on investment due to the decreased energy expenses. Moreover, many regions offer financial incentives or rebates for businesses that implement energy-efficient technologies, further enhancing the economic benefits.

Improved Performance and Reliability
Beyond energy savings, high efficiency air compressors often boast improved performance metrics. They are engineered to provide consistent air flow and pressure, which ensures that industrial processes run smoothly without interruptions. This reliability is critical in maintaining productivity levels and minimizing downtime.
Furthermore, these compressors are built with advanced technologies that reduce wear and tear, leading to a longer operational lifespan. This durability translates into fewer maintenance requirements and reduced costs associated with repairs and replacements.

Key Considerations for Implementation
When considering the transition to high efficiency air compressors, it's essential to evaluate several factors:
- Size and Capacity: Ensure that the compressor matches the specific needs of your operations in terms of output and power.
- Initial Investment: While high efficiency models may have a higher upfront cost, their long-term savings often justify the expense.
- Maintenance Needs: Understand the maintenance requirements to keep the compressor running at peak performance.
The Future of Air Compression Technology
The future of air compression technology is bright with continuous advancements aimed at further improving energy efficiency and performance. Innovations such as variable speed drives and smart controls are expected to enhance the adaptability and intelligence of air compressors, making them even more beneficial for industrial use.
As industries increasingly prioritize sustainability and cost-effectiveness, high efficiency air compressors will likely become standard equipment in many operations worldwide.
